CVE-2020-0665 |
An elevation of privilege vulnerability exists in Active Directory Forest trusts due to a default setting that lets an attacker in the trusting forest request delegation of a TGT for an identity from the trusted forest, aka 'Active Directory Elevation of Privilege Vulnerability'. Published: February 11, 2020; 5:15:14 PM -0500 |
V4.0:(not available) V3.1: 8.1 HIGH V2.0: 6.8 MEDIUM |

CVE-2020-0655 |
A remote code execution vulnerability exists in Remote Desktop Services – formerly known as Terminal Services – when an authenticated attacker abuses clipboard redirection, aka 'Remote Desktop Services Remote Code Execution Vulnerability'. Published: February 11, 2020; 5:15:13 PM -0500 |
V4.0:(not available) V3.1: 8.0 HIGH V2.0: 8.5 HIGH |
